LowEndSpirit is now in a lot of new locations:
There are 4 companies involved - Inception Hosting, NanoVZ, RansomIT and DeepNET Solutions now which is great as we all chip in supporting everyone regardless of parent company on the support forum: http://forum.lowendspirit.com
SSH port forwarding has been automated so no more fiddling with the serial console if you want to use IPv4 and reverse proxy is in place everywhere and automated so you can host a site on port 80.
Each plan comes with a shared IPv4, and an IPv6 subnet, these range from a /64 to a /112 depending on location.

Well quite simply because I don't want to put something as sensitive as the billing portal on someone else's equipment, i3d do actually have some pretty good ACL's for preventing this however this server is one of my older ones and was still with snel who offer nothing.
I have moved the panel to another one of my own servers that is actually through i3d and I have also put it behind cloud flare now.
Honestly the best way to avoid getting attacked as a host these days is simply not to advertise here, I have been advertising in other places with no trouble for months, the trouble pretty much stopped when I stopped advertising here and I suppose I was lulled in to a false sense of calm.
